How to Add Release Notes on PyPI¶
PyPI displays release notes through two mechanisms:
1. Long Description (from README.md)¶
PyPI automatically shows your README.md as the project description on the main package page. This is configured in pyproject.toml:
✅ Already configured - Your README will appear on https://pypi.org/project/selectools/
2. GitHub Releases (Recommended for Version Notes)¶
PyPI links to your GitHub repository, and you should create GitHub Releases for each version. Here's how:

Step 4: Build and Upload to PyPI¶
Your GitHub Actions workflow (.github/workflows/publish.yml) should automatically:
- Trigger on the
v0.7.0tag push - Run tests
- Build the package
- Publish to PyPI
Or manually:
# Build the package
python -m build
# Upload to PyPI
python -m twine upload dist/selectools-0.7.0*
# OR use the GitHub Actions (recommended)
# It triggers automatically on git tag push

What PyPI Shows¶
Main Package Page¶
- Shows your
README.mdcontent - Project links (GitHub, documentation)
- Latest version number
- Installation command
Release History Tab¶
- Lists all versions with upload dates
- Links to each version's page
- Shows which is the latest
Individual Version Pages¶
- Installation command for that specific version
- Release date
- File hashes
- Links to source code (GitHub tag)
Best Practices¶
1. Use Semantic Versioning¶
- Major (X.0.0): Breaking changes
- Minor (0.X.0): New features, backward compatible
- Patch (0.0.X): Bug fixes only
2. Keep CHANGELOG.md Updated¶
Add entries to CHANGELOG.md for every release. PyPI doesn't directly show this, but:
- GitHub can render it
- Users can find it in your repo
- Many tools parse it
3. Write Good Release Notes¶
Include in GitHub Releases:
- ✅ What's new (features)
- ✅ What changed (modifications)
- ✅ What's fixed (bugs)
- ✅ Migration guide (if needed)
- ✅ Breaking changes (if any)
- ✅ Examples and use cases
- ✅ Links to documentation
4. Link GitHub and PyPI¶
In pyproject.toml, ensure these are set:
[project.urls]
Homepage = "https://github.com/johnnichev/selectools"
Repository = "https://github.com/johnnichev/selectools"
"Bug Tracker" = "https://github.com/johnnichev/selectools/issues"
Changelog = "https://github.com/johnnichev/selectools/blob/main/CHANGELOG.md"
PyPI will display these links on the package page.
5. Create Release Before PyPI Upload¶
This order works best:
- Commit code
- Create git tag
- Push tag to GitHub
- Create GitHub Release (with notes)
- Let CI/CD upload to PyPI
- GitHub Release will be linked
Automation with GitHub Actions¶
Your .github/workflows/publish.yml should look like:
name: Publish to PyPI
on:
push:
tags:
- "v*"
jobs:
publish:
runs-on: ubuntu-latest
steps:
- uses: actions/checkout@v3
- uses: actions/setup-python@v4
with:
python-version: "3.9"
- name: Install dependencies
run: |
pip install build twine
- name: Build package
run: python -m build
- name: Publish to PyPI
env:
TWINE_USERNAME: __token__
TWINE_PASSWORD: ${{ secrets.PYPI_TOKEN }}
run: twine upload dist/*

Example: v0.7.0 Release¶
# 1. Ensure changes committed
git status
# 2. Create annotated tag
git tag -a v0.7.0 -m "v0.7.0: Model Registry System - IDE autocomplete for 120 models"
# 3. Push everything
git push origin main
git push origin v0.7.0
# 4. Go to GitHub → Releases → Draft new release
# - Tag: v0.7.0
# - Title: v0.7.0 - Model Registry System
# - Body: Copy from RELEASE_NOTES_v0.7.0.md
# - Publish
# 5. CI/CD will automatically:
# - Build package
# - Run tests
# - Upload to PyPI
# 6. Verify
pip install --upgrade selectools
python -c "import selectools; print(selectools.__version__)"
Tips¶
- Preview: Use "Save draft" on GitHub to preview release notes before publishing
- Edit: You can edit GitHub Releases after publishing
- Delete: If needed, you can delete a release (but not the git tag without extra steps)
- Assets: Attach additional files (PDFs, binaries) to GitHub Releases
- Auto-generated notes: GitHub can auto-generate notes from commits (but manual is better)
